Dorset Work Matters is a well-established, high-performing partnership between Dorset HealthCare University NHS Foundation Trust and Dorset Mental Health Forum. Since 2019, the service has provided evidence-based support to individuals with mental health diagnoses, helping them secure paid employment through the nationally recognised Individual Placement and Support (IPS) model.

Responsibilities
* Work collaboratively with clients to identify employment goals, develop CVs and application forms, and prepare effectively for interviews.
* Support clients in discussing their mental health condition with potential employers, should they choose to disclose.
* Provide welfare benefits advice and calculations to help clients make informed employment decisions.
* Engage directly with local employers to create and secure tailored job opportunities, including job carving.
* Deliver ongoing in-work support to both clients and employers, ensuring sustainable employment outcomes.
* Adhere to the quality standards and compliance requirements of the IPS Fidelity Model, striving to meet or exceed the service\'s KPIs.
* Maintain accurate, up-to-date records in line with Service and IPS Fidelity Model requirements.
* Demonstrate strong organisational skills by managing caseloads efficiently, prioritising tasks, and meeting deadlines.
* Perform a high volume of administrative duties with attention to detail, ensuring accuracy in reporting, documentation, and data entry.
